Ingredients
- 2 teaspoons plus 2 cups butter, divided
- 2 cups sugar
- 1/4 cup water
- 1 cup milk chocolate chips
- 1-1/2 cups finely chopped pecans
Details
Preparation
Step 1
Grease a 15x10x1-in. pan with 2 teaspoons butter; set aside. In a large heavy saucepan, melt the remaining butter. Add sugar and water; cook and stir over medium heat until a candy thermometer reads 300° (hard-crack stage).
Quickly pour into prepared pan. Immediately sprinkle with chocolate chips. Allow chips to soften for a few minutes, then spread over toffee. Sprinkle with pecans. Let stand until set, about 1 hour. Break into bite-size pieces. Store in an airtight container. Yield: about 2-1/2 pounds.
